Key Responsibilities

  • •Develop advanced Autodesk Civil 3D models (surfaces, corridors, grading) and complete civil/site design for roads, drainage, land development, utilities, and stabilization/restoration projects.
  • •Perform earthwork calculations, existing-condition surface modeling using LiDAR/DEMs/survey data, and create surface models and QTOs.
  • •Manage coordinate systems, data transformations, and lifecycle data management for survey and client datasets, including coordinate/model/data exchange with internal teams and external consultants.
  • •Create and manage 3D federated models using Autodesk and Bentley tools, perform clash detection, and ensure LOD/COBie compliance while conducting QA/QC and enforcing BIM/CAD standards.
  • •Deliver client consulting and workflow analysis, lead digital integrations and data-flow mapping across Autodesk and Bentley ecosystems, and create training materials/best-practice guides.

Key Requirements

  • •Bachelor’s degree or eight (8) years in the AEC industry with BIM/VDC or demonstrated equivalency.
  • •Preferred: twelve (12) years of experience.
  • •Proficiency with industry design/construction software such as Civil 3D, MicroStation, OpenRoads, and BIM360/Autodesk Construction Cloud (ACC).
  • •Understanding of digital delivery workflows for infrastructure or building projects and comprehensive knowledge of industry standards.
  • •Professional Engineer or Architect license.

Company Brief

AECOM
AECOM is a global infrastructure firm providing design, consulting, construction, and management services across transportation, buildings, water, environment, and energy sectors, delivering large-scale projects for public- and private-sector clients worldwide.
